This Zenodo deposit contains a publicly available description of the Dataset: Title: "Bulk RNAseq of dopaminergic neurons in vitro cultures". Description: This dataset includes bulk RNAseq (2 x 150bps reads; Illumina TruSeq Stranded mRNA library prep kit with poly-A selection) of differentiated human embryonic stem cells into dopaminergic neurons. Briefly, hES (RC17) and hiPSCs (KOLF2.1) were differentiated towards ventral midbrain (vMB) fate based on a previously published protocol (Nolbrant et al, 2017). Detailed protocols for generation of human ventral midbrain dopaminergic progenitors and dopaminergic neurons can be found at dx.doi.org/10.17504/protocols.io.kxygx4eqol8j/v1 and dx.doi.org/10.17504/protocols.io.q26g7nbd1lwz/v1, respectively.
